Part Overview
The LMH6622MM is a voltage feedback operational amplifier featuring two differential circuits in an 8-VSSOP surface mount package, manufactured by Texas Instruments. This device is classified as obsolete, which necessitates identification of equivalent and substitute components for ongoing design support and production continuity. The LMH6622MM operates across a 5V to 12V supply range with a slew rate of 85V/µs and -3dB bandwidth of 160 MHz, making it suitable for applications requiring dual-channel amplification with differential output capability.

Substitute Part Grouping Explanation
Substitution of the LMH6622MM is determined by the following critical parameters: amplifier type (voltage feedback), number of circuits (2), surface mount package compatibility (8-VSSOP/8-MSOP), supply voltage range, slew rate, bandwidth, and input/output electrical characteristics.
Direct Equivalent (Same Manufacturer): The LMH6622MM/NOPB is the direct equivalent from Texas Instruments, maintaining identical electrical specifications and package footprint. This part differs only in packaging format (Tape & Reel) and product status (Active), making it the primary replacement for obsolete stock.
Cross-Manufacturer Substitutes (Analog Devices LT1816 Series): The LT1816 series from Analog Devices Inc. provides functional substitution based on voltage feedback amplifier topology with dual circuits in compatible 8-MSOP packaging. These parts maintain the same number of circuits (2), input offset voltage (200 µV), and surface mount configuration. However, the LT1816 series exhibits enhanced electrical performance characteristics including higher slew rate (1500V/µs versus 85V/µs), greater bandwidth (350 MHz versus 160 MHz), and lower input bias current (2 µA versus 4.7 µA). The LT1816 series operates across a wider supply voltage range (2.5V to 11V) and includes variants with extended temperature ratings (-40°C to 85°C).
Substitution variants within the LT1816 series are differentiated by packaging format (Tube or Tape & Reel) and temperature grade (Commercial 0°C to 70°C or Industrial -40°C to 85°C).

Engineering Selection Recommendations
For Direct Replacement (Recommended Primary Option): The LMH6622MM/NOPB is the recommended direct substitute, maintaining identical electrical specifications and package footprint while offering Active product status and ROHS3 compliance. This part is suitable for applications requiring exact performance matching with the original LMH6622MM design.
For Enhanced Performance Applications: The LT1816 series from Analog Devices Inc. provides superior electrical performance with 1500V/µs slew rate (17.6× improvement), 350 MHz bandwidth (2.19× improvement), and lower input bias current (2 µA). These characteristics make the LT1816 series suitable for applications requiring higher speed operation and improved signal fidelity. All LT1816 variants are ROHS3 compliant and Active products.
Temperature Grade Selection: For applications requiring extended temperature operation (-40°C to 85°C), select LT1816IMS8#PBF or LT1816IMS8#TRPBF. For applications limited to commercial temperature range (0°C to 70°C), LT1816CMS8#PBF or LT1816CMS8#TRPBF are suitable.
Packaging Format Selection: Tube packaging (LT1816CMS8#PBF, LT1816IMS8#PBF) is appropriate for lower-volume applications and manual assembly. Tape & Reel packaging (LMH6622MM/NOPB, LT1816CMS8#TRPBF, LT1816IMS8#TRPBF) is required for automated pick-and-place assembly and high-volume production.
Compliance Considerations: The original LMH6622MM is RoHS non-compliant. All substitute parts (LMH6622MM/NOPB and LT1816 series) are ROHS3 compliant, meeting current environmental and regulatory requirements for new designs and production.
Frequently Asked Questions (FAQ)
Q: Can the LT1816 series directly replace the LMH6622MM in existing designs? A: The LT1816 series maintains compatible package footprint (8-MSOP) and dual-circuit voltage feedback topology. However, the enhanced electrical performance (higher slew rate and bandwidth) may require circuit validation in applications with tight timing or frequency response specifications. Pin-level compatibility must be verified against the specific application schematic.
Q: What is the primary difference between LMH6622MM and LMH6622MM/NOPB? A: Both parts are electrically identical. The difference is packaging format: LMH6622MM is supplied in bulk, while LMH6622MM/NOPB is supplied in Tape & Reel format. The "/NOPB" designation indicates "No Plumbum" (lead-free) and ROHS3 compliance.
Q: Why do the LT1816 variants have different part numbers? A: LT1816 part numbers vary by three parameters: temperature grade (C = Commercial 0°C to 70°C; I = Industrial -40°C to 85°C), packaging format (MS = Tube; blank = standard), and suffix (PBF = Tube; TRPBF = Tape & Reel). Select based on application temperature requirements and assembly process.
Q: Is the LT1816 series suitable for all applications using the LMH6622MM? A: The LT1816 series is suitable for applications where the enhanced performance characteristics (higher slew rate, greater bandwidth, lower input bias current) do not introduce stability or noise issues. Applications with marginal gain-bandwidth product or phase margin specifications should be re-evaluated with the LT1816 series parameters.
Q: What is the supply voltage compatibility between these parts? A: The LMH6622MM and LMH6622MM/NOPB operate from 5V to 12V. The LT1816 series operates from 2.5V to 11V. For applications using 5V to 11V supplies, all parts are compatible. For applications requiring 11.5V to 12V operation, only the LMH6622 variants are suitable.
Q: Are there any moisture sensitivity considerations for these parts? A: All parts listed have Moisture Sensitivity Level (MSL) 1, indicating unlimited shelf life without moisture control measures. Standard handling and storage practices are sufficient.
